Jamkhandi (Bagalkot), June 27 — A sorrowful scene unfolded at a high school in Karnataka’s Bagalkot district when a teacher suddenly collapsed while instructing students, later confirmed to have died of a heart attack.
The educator, Gurupad Hippargi, 49, was delivering a lesson at a government high school in Jamkhandi when he unexpectedly lost consciousness in the classroom. Startled students and staff rushed to his aid and immediately transported him to the nearest medical facility.
Upon arrival at the hospital, doctors pronounced him dead. Medical personnel stated that he had suffered a cardiac arrest, with no time for resuscitation.
According to sources, Hippargi had shown no warning signs of illness earlier that day. His sudden demise has left fellow teachers, students, and community members deeply shaken.
Local authorities have initiated formal procedures and are in the process of registering a case, which is standard protocol in such untimely deaths. The education department is also expected to extend condolences and support to the grieving family.
Hippargi, known for his commitment and gentle approach in the classroom, had served in the teaching profession for several years and was well-respected by colleagues and pupils alike.
